Thermo Fisher Scientific Manufacturing Process Engineer II in Logan, Utah
Job Title: Manufacturing Process Engineer II
When you're part of the team at Thermo Fisher Scientific, you'll do important work, like helping customers in finding cures for cancer, protecting the environment or making sure our food is safe. Your work will have real-world impact, and you'll be supported in achieving your career goals.
Location/Division Specific Information: Logan, Utah BPD Division/ SUT Business Unit
How will you make an impact?
Support production with manufacturing process improvements and manufacturing equipment specifications. This includes process changes and adjustments, specifying and purchasing new equipment and upgrading existing equipment
What will you do?
Expected to identify and implement ideas and methods to reduce cost, reduce scrap, increase capacity, increase safety and increase production efficiency in a manufacturing environment
Develop and write specifications for new manufacturing equipment.
Upgrade existing manufacturing equipment
How will you get here?
Education
Bachelor's degree with 3 years applicable experience in engineering or related technical field
OR, minimum of 8 years demonstrated applicable technical experience
Experience
Experience in the Medical Device or Pharmaceutical field
Experience with manufacturing in a production environment
Experience in managing assignments across multiple engineering projects
Experience in the specification, design and qualification of automated manufacturing equipment
Experience with engineering tools and methods for tasks such as experimentation (DOE), risk assessment (FMEA), process control (SPC), and statistical analysis
Experience in design and implementation of automation systems for high-mix/low-volume production desired
Knowledge, Skills, Abilities
Proficient in technical writing including authoring engineering protocols, reports, and procedures
Capability in SolidWorks CAD software (or similar CAD).
Understanding of various statistical analysis tools and methods
Good communication, interpersonal and interdepartmental coordination skills
Lean Manufacturing Methods experience a plus
Self motivated and good problem solving skills using investigative tools (5 Why, Fishbone, Fault Tree Analysis, 8D, etc.)
Proficiency in Microsoft Office applications (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Project, Visio)
